What is Splash Entertainment?
Founded in 1990 and headquartered in Los Angeles, California, Splash Entertainment operates as a comprehensive animation studio. Its core business involves producing children's television series, leveraging expertise in both traditional 2-D drawn animation and contemporary 3-D computer animation. Beyond its proprietary productions, the company extends its services to partner studios, offering robust production capabilities.
